 Church life plays a major role in the Maria Schmolln parish. Church festivals are an integral part of community life.

**Pilgrimage to: Mary, Help of Christians (Maria Schmolln**)
Take a break from the hectic pace of everyday life, don’t rush from one place to the next—consciously set aside a few hours to linger.

Finding peace in the quiet of the church and enjoying hospitality in a friendly atmosphere—this is good for both body and soul.

Parish pilgrimages, senior citizens, the KFB, school classes, or clubs—with or without an accompanying priest—are warmly welcome. Registration is requested.

The pilgrimage church itself was built between 1860 and 1863. The church was solemnly consecrated on October 28, 1863. In 1867, Maria Schmolln became its own parish. In 1880, the Chapel of Grace was added to the pilgrimage church. It houses the miraculous image of the Blessed Virgin Mary from 1735, to which the origins of the pilgrimage and our town of Maria Schmolln can be traced. The interior of the church, which was completely renovated in the early 1990s—including new furnishings for the high altar and side altars—was solemnly consecrated on October 17, 1993. In recent years, a modern pilgrim fountain—commemorating the origins of the pilgrimage—and a peace monument featuring St. Francis have been erected.
